Articles by Michael Segalov
We Watched Angry Activists Release Thousands of Bugs in a Busy London Restaurant
Michael Segalov · Burger restaurant chain Byron hit the headlines for allegedly lying to their staff and calling fake meetings so immigration officials could swoop and make arrests. It's an incident that's been met with outrage, we were invited to join a...